John: How are intangible assets like intellectual property valued in an estate?

Prof. Design: Intangible assets like intellectual property rights are valued based on their potential to generate future income. This involves estimating future royalty payments, licensing fees, and other revenue streams. Various valuation methods, including discounted cash flow analysis, are employed to determine their present value.

Maria: What is the difference between market value and appraised value?

Dr. Creative: Market value refers to the price an asset would likely fetch in a competitive market, while appraised value is a professional opinion of an asset’s worth. Appraisals are often conducted for real estate, artwork, and other unique assets to determine their fair market value for various purposes, including estate valuation.
